Transaction 65618077a053ac6be448629503e34864f8b63db62df9118c799a213902a32b21

2 Input
2 Outputs
  • 65618077a053ac6be448629503e34864f8b63db62df9118c799a213902a32b21:0
  • value  8500000
    address  12e6yXojmeaKzrvoiwC6XkKA55JhtT3F45
  • 65618077a053ac6be448629503e34864f8b63db62df9118c799a213902a32b21:1
  • value  1719032
    address  3BHKoUR5DNdK46FGkRYG6w9fwwVuwRvaAe